Understanding NFL Betting Markets

Before diving into the specifics of Best Bets, it's essential to have a grasp of the various betting markets available.

  • Point Spread: A handicap imposed on teams to level the playing field. Betting on the favorite means you're picking them to win by more than the specified margin; betting on the underdog means you're picking them to either win or lose by less than the margin.
  • Moneyline: A straight-up bet on which team will win the game.
  • Over/Under: A bet on the total number of points scored in a game.
  • Player Props: Bets on individual player performance, such as passing yards, rushing touchdowns, or interceptions.
  • Futures: Long-term bets on events such as Super Bowl winners, division winners, or individual player awards.

Identifying Value Lines: The Key to Success

The cornerstone of successful betting is identifying value lines, where the odds offered by a sportsbook do not accurately reflect the true probability of an event happening. To do this, it's important to consider the following factors:

  • Historical data: Analyze past results between the teams involved, including their head-to-head record and recent form.
  • Injuries: Key injuries can significantly impact a team's performance, so stay informed about the latest injury news.
  • Weather conditions: Extreme weather conditions can affect the outcome of a game, especially in terms of scoring and field position.
  • Betting trends: Analyze betting patterns to identify any potential line movement or value opportunities.
  • Public perception: Don't blindly follow the crowd. Sometimes, the public overreacts to a certain team or player, creating value on the opposite side.

Bankroll Management: Protect Your Investment

Smart betting involves not only finding value but also managing your bankroll wisely. Here are some tips:

  • Set a budget: Determine how much you can afford to lose before placing a bet.
  • Divide your bankroll: Allocate your bankroll into smaller units to avoid risking too much on a single bet.
  • Don't chase losses: Never bet more money to try to recoup your losses. It's a slippery slope that can lead to financial ruin.
  • Take breaks: When you're on a losing streak, it's best to step away from betting for a while to clear your head.

Home Underdogs

Statistically, home teams tend to perform better than away teams in the NFL. However, according to data from Sharp Football Stats, home underdogs with a spread of +1 to +4 have a winning percentage of 54.7% against the spread (ATS).

Teams Coming Off a Bye

Teams coming off a bye week tend to have an advantage over their opponents. They've had an extra week to rest, recover, and prepare, which can give them a physical and mental edge.

Over/Unders on Divisional Matchups

Divisional matchups are usually more competitive than non-divisional matchups. This can lead to lower-scoring games, making the "under" a valuable bet.

Tips and Tricks for Success

  • Follow reputable betting experts: There are several respected handicappers who provide valuable insights and best bets.
  • Monitor injury reports: Stay up-to-date on the latest injury news to avoid betting on teams with key players out.
  • Shop for the best lines: Compare odds across different sportsbooks to get the most favorable lines for your bets.
  • Bet early: Lines tend to move towards the consensus as game day approaches, so it's often advantageous to place your bets early.
  • Don't be afraid to hedge: Hedging involves placing multiple bets on different outcomes of the same event to minimize your risk.
